About a year ago I started learning the Django framework on Udemy. While I was going through the course I had a Word document open where I would type all of the steps taken to do certain tasks. For example, how to connect a new .html file to a button on the home page.
I found that writing it down after seeing it in the video and trying it myself has helped me better retain information and even get a better understanding of the process as a whole. Writing processes down step by step in a way you can revisit it and implement it really makes you think about how it works. Not to mention it's a great resource to have when you start your next project!
